Plastic: A Double-Edged Sword in Modern Society

Plastic has revolutionized the world since its inception in the early 20th century. Originally hailed as a miraculous material due to its versatility, durability, and cost-effectiveness, plastic has become ubiquitous in daily life. From the packaging that surrounds our food to the components used in advanced medical devices, plastics play an integral role in countless applications. However, this seemingly perfect product has a dark side that has come to the forefront of environmental and health discussions, raising critical questions about sustainability and responsible consumption.

The history of plastic began with the development of Bakelite in 1907, the first synthetic plastic, which set the stage for a new era in materials science. Over the decades, numerous types of plastics were developed, including polyethylene, polypropylene, polystyrene, and polyvinyl chloride (PVC). Each type has unique properties that make it suitable for specific applications, contributing to the proliferation of plastic in various industries. Today, plastics are everywhere: they are found in construction materials, consumer goods, automobiles, electronics, and healthcare. However, their advantages often come with significant drawbacks.

One of the most significant issues with plastics is their impact on the environment. Although plastics are incredibly durable and resistant to degradation, this feature also means they can persist in the environment for hundreds to thousands of years. A staggering amount of plastic waste is generated worldwide each year, with estimates indicating that approximately 300 million tons of plastic are produced annually. Only a small fraction of this is recycled, leading to an accumulation of plastic debris in landfills, oceans, and other ecosystems. The Great Pacific Garbage Patch, for example, is a massive floating collection of plastic debris in the North Pacific Ocean, which serves as a testament to the extent of plastic pollution.

Plastics not only affect land and sea but also pose grave risks to wildlife. Animals often mistake plastic items for food, leading to ingestion that can cause choking, malnutrition, and death. Additionally, larger plastic debris, such as fishing nets, can entangle marine life, causing injury or drowning. The effects of plastic pollution extend to the food chain, as microplastics—tiny plastic particles measuring less than 5mm—have been found in a diverse range of marine organisms, including fish, shellfish, and even human food products. The long-term consequences of microplastics entering the human diet remain largely unknown, sparking concerns within the scientific community about potential health impacts.

Recognizing the severe repercussions of plastic pollution, governments, organizations, and individuals worldwide are taking action to combat this pressing issue. Many countries are implementing bans on single-use plastics, which primarily include items like plastic bags, straws, and cutlery. Alternative materials, such as biodegradable plastics, paper, and reusable options, are being promoted as eco-friendly solutions. For instance, the movement towards reusable shopping bags has gained momentum, with consumers increasingly opting for sustainable choices. In parallel, advances in recycling technology are paving the way for more efficient plastic recovery processes, giving new life to waste materials and reducing the demand for virgin plastics.

Public awareness campaigns are crucial in driving this change; consumers are now more informed about the implications of plastic use and are actively seeking ways to reduce their plastic footprint. Educational initiatives promote practices like recycling, proper waste disposal, and conscious consumption, encouraging individuals to consider the lifecycle of the products they use. Online platforms and social media have fostered a community of environmental advocates who share tips and experiences about living with less plastic, inspiring a collective effort to create a more sustainable future.

Despite the rising awareness and initiatives aimed at reducing plastic waste, the demand for plastic continues to grow, driven by various industries that rely on its unique properties. For example, the construction and automotive sectors favor plastics for their lightweight, durable, and corrosion-resistant qualities. Moreover, the healthcare industry relies on plastics for sterile disposable equipment, medical devices, and packaging, underscoring the material's critical role in safeguarding public health. The pandemic further illustrated this dependency, as the demand for disposable personal protective equipment (PPE), such as masks, gloves, and face shields, skyrocketed, leading to an increased generation of plastic waste.

This paradox of needing plastics for their benefits while grappling with their environmental consequences necessitates the exploration of sustainable alternatives and innovations. Research and development are focusing on bioplastics, which are derived from renewable sources like cornstarch, sugarcane, and other plant materials. These materials can provide similar functionality to conventional plastics while being more environmentally benign. However, challenges remain in terms of scalability, cost, and the sustainability of raw materials used in bioplastic production.

Ultimately, the path towards addressing plastic pollution lies in a multidisciplinary approach involving corporations, policymakers, and individuals. Governments must mandate stringent regulations to minimize plastic production and encourage the development of sustainable practices. Businesses should adopt circular economy principles by designing products with end-of-life in mind, enabling reuse, recycling, and recovery. This shift places emphasis on sustainable product design, fostering innovation that reduces waste and environmental impact.

At the same time, consumers play a vital role in this transformation. By making informed choices about the products they purchase, supporting companies with sustainable practices, and actively participating in recycling programs, individuals can contribute to a positive change. Advocating for policies that address plastic pollution and participating in local clean-up initiatives can further amplify their impact and inspire others to join the movement.

In conclusion, plastic stands as a testament to human ingenuity, offering numerous benefits that have transformed industries and everyday life. However, its pervasive presence and the environmental challenges it poses require a collective effort to innovate and adapt. Acknowledging the duality of plastic as both a valuable resource and a significant environmental concern is crucial. By fostering dialogue, encouraging responsible consumption, and supporting sustainable practices, society can navigate the complex landscape of plastic use and work towards a healthier planet for future generations. Ultimately, the responsibility lies with all of us—governments, businesses, and individuals—to safeguard the environment while still reaping the benefits that this material has to offer.
